1 clinic specializing in Neurosurgery and Oncology providing treatment of Skull base tumor Skull base tumor is an abnormal growth that develops in or around the bones at the base of the skull. These tumors can be benign or malignant, and symptoms depend on their location and size, often requiring surgical intervention and other treatments. disease in Ras Al Khaimah.
